Default Copy pasting problem

Hi

I have recently connected a standard 102 key PS2 keyboard for easier data
input into my laptop.

When copy-pasting using the keyboard shortcuts, excel copies the entire page
and pastes it as a bitmap image, rather than just the selection and pasting
the value or formula. I have to use the mouse to select the cell where i want
it copied.

I notice that after selecting using Ctrl+C, moving to another cell using the
arrow keys deselects the copied cells (no ants marching round the cell:-)

Any suggestions?

First, try ctrl-c (lower case c--not ctrl-shift-c).

It sounds like you have a macro assigned to that ctrl-c/C key combination.

If you start excel in safe mode, does it behave the same way?

close excel
windows start button|Run
excel /safe

file|open workbook

And try it out.

Thanks for that Dave - but no, no macros assigned to it.

I tried the Manage menu on the "My computer" properties, - scanned for
hardware changes , shut down and restarted Windows, and then, worked just
fine.

Seems like restarting the computer is a panacea for most evils :-)
